The National Institutes of Health (NIH), through its Office of Acquisition and Logistics Management, intends to award a purchase order to Axle Informatics for technical support services related to the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ases' International Centers in Excellence in Research (ICER) in Cambodia. This procurement will be conducted without full and open competition under the Simplified Acquisition Threshold, as Axle Informatics is the incumbent provider currently supporting these critical clinical research activities under the expiring Operations and Technical Support Services Blanket Purchase Agreement. The support is essential to ensure uninterrupted clinical research, particularly on diseases like malaria, allowing ongoing trials to proceed without disruption and patients to continue receiving necessary care. This contract has a three-month period of performance designed to bridge the gap until a long-term procurement can be solicited and awarded. The award is restricted to Axle Informatics due to the vital nature of the services and the requirement for continuity in clinical research support. The solicitation, identified by number 75N98026Q00416, was posted on May 31, 2026, with responses due by June 15, 2026. The NAICS code for this effort is 541519, and the primary point of contact is Kelly Dempsey. This acquisition supports the NIH's overarching mission to maintain progress in infectious disease research and patient care in Cambodia while planning for future contractual arrangements.

THIS IS A NON-COMPETITIVE NOTICE OF INTENT COMBINED SYNOPSIS/SOLICITATION TO AWARD A PURCHASE ORDER WITHOUT PROVIDING FOR FULL AND OPEN COMPETITION.  


The National Institutes of Health (NIH)'s Office of Acquisition and Logistics Management (OALM) intends to negotiate and award a purchase order under the Simplified Acquisition Threshold (SAT) without providing for full and open competition. This purchase order is for technical support for the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ases' (NIAID) International Centers in Excellence (ICER) in various sites throughout the country of Cambodia to Axle Informatics, 6116 Executive Blvd, Suite 400, North Bethesda, MD 20852. 


The rationale for a sole source award is due to Axle Informatics currently supporting this requirement under the expiring Operations and Technical Support Services (OTSS) Blanket Purchase Agreement (BPA). Crucial clinical research support services are required as several clinical trials conducted by NIAID are in process, with new trials expecting to start in the near future. Without continuous clinical research support services, including patient care and recruitment, clinical research into diseases, most prominently malaria, will lapse and valuable research knowledge will be lost and current patients will be unable to recieve care. NIAID is in the process of planning for the successor acquisition; this three (3) month period of performance will enable NIAID to solicit and award a new procurement to fulfill this requirement on a long-term. Therefore, this acquisition is restricted to Axle Informatics.
